Compatibility of a live infectious bovine rhinotraheitis (IBR) marker vaccine and an inactivated bovine viral diarrhoea virus (BVDV) vaccine

Vaccine. 2007 Sep 4;25(36):6613-7. doi: 10.1016/j.vaccine.2007.06.050. Epub 2007 Jul 16.

Abstract

The target animals and vaccination regimes for vaccines against the bovine rhinotracheitis (IBR) and the bovine viral diarrhoea virus (BVDV) are very similar. Therefore, we have compared different schedules for the combined use of a live IBR marker vaccine and an inactivated BVD vaccine. The neutralizing antibody response against BVDV did not reveal any differences between the group vaccinated only with the BVD vaccine and the groups that were vaccinated simultaneously (together in the same syringe) or concurrently (two separate injections) with the IBR marker vaccine at the first or second dose and the third dose of the BVD vaccine. Likewise, the bovine herpesvirus 1 (BHV-1) neutralizing antibody titres did not exhibit any negative effect by the simultaneous or concurrent use of the two products as compared to the single IBR marker vaccination. These results indicate that the two vaccines can be applied at the same day for the first or second dose of the BVD basic vaccination and then at the booster vaccinations (third dose onwards).
